If olive oil is excellent for health, it is for several reasons: • it contains polyphenols with strong antioxidant properties. These compounds help fight the formation of excess free radicals. • the presence of vitamin E which also protects the cells. • oleic acid which lowers the level of cholesterol in the blood, by increasing the level of good cholesterol. Greater longevity Research has shown that adding a little olive oil to your diet can help you live longer. Following a 28-year follow-up period of more than 90,000 men and women, researchers observed that people who regularly consumed olive oil, on average more than half a tablespoon per day , or about 7 grams, had a lower risk of death, with a reduction of 19%. Less risk of death from heart disease or cancer An essential part of the Mediterranean diet, olive oil significantly helps prevent heart disease and stroke. Thus, this increase in life expectancy can be explained by a healthier heart. The study results showed a 19% reduction in the risk of cardiovascular disease. In addition, thanks to its monounsaturated fat content, olive oil helps reduce total cholesterol and LDL density lipoprotein or “bad” cholesterol. Likewise, the risk of death linked to cancer was reduced by 17% and that linked to respiratory disease by 18%. Lower risk of dying from brain disorders Olive oil also has beneficial effects for the brain. The study showed a 29% reduction in the risk of death from neurodegenerative disease. Other studies such as the one published in 2017 in the Wiley Online Library (DOI: 10.1002/acn3.431) which was carried out on mice confirm this beneficial effect of olive oil on cognition. Indeed, the results revealed a reduced incidence of Alzheimer's disease and a significant drop in levels of β-amyloid (Aβo) peptide deposition in the brain.
